Natural topaz very rarely occurs naturally in blue - this color is caused by treatment. Almost 100% of blue topaz in the market is colorless topaz that has been irradiated and heated to create its beautiful blue color. This treatment results in three commonly seen shades; light aquamarine "sky" blue, vivid "Swiss" blue and deep ocean "London" blue topaz. Blue topaz can look similar to blue zircon, but it is available in a much wider variety of shapes and sizes at affordable prices.
